Hi there, I'm Melissa! Hi, I’m Dr. Melissa Foley. I specialize in anger management and DBT and have a direct, yet empathetic approach. I provide real therapy for real people, with therapy designed to identify goals and develop real strategies to overcome challenges and move forward in your life. My approach My focus is to help individuals find workable solutions, empower them, and become aware of their inner strengths. I emphasize real-time experiences and encourage individuals to confront and address their challenges head-on. Rather than relying on abstract or indirect methods, direct, real therapy delves into the immediate concerns clients face, allowing for a more immediate and impactful resolution. My focus I typically work with individuals who have failed at therapy before, those searching for a more direct approach, and those who want solutions, not prolonged discussions of what is going wrong. My communication style As mentioned, I am direct, yet empathetic. Accountability is important, but so is flexibility. We will laugh at the absurdities in life and how we handle them—and then promptly figure out how to do better, be better. My journey to mental healthcare My journey to becoming a mental health provider was unconventional. I started in the music industry, but after moving from San Diego to Colorado, I struggled to find an office job. Then, the local prison responded to one of my applications, and I jumped at the opportunity. I worked in an office there for a few years and realized while I loved the environment, the office work wasn’t for me. I shifted gears and pursued a career in forensics. I found it fascinating but wanted more autonomy and fewer layers of management. So, I went back to school, earning my clinical degrees to achieve my goals. I earned my PhD in Clinical Psychology from Walden University, equipping me with the knowledge and skills to provide the direct, effective therapy I believe in.
